County program reported collections of string lights, hazardous household waste and wreaths, partnerships with schools and nonprofits, and community outreach events in January–June 2025.

Jennifer Wei Young, program coordinator for Keep Delaware County Beautiful and staff with the Delaware Public Health District, updated the Delaware County Board of Commissioners on July 21 about the program’s first six months of activities in 2025.
